The Orthosis for Realignment of the Lower Limbs by Orliman is made up of a band and two supports in the thigh area, which are connected through elastic straps that in turn create a traction that comes from the inside of both thighs towards the posterior area of the band, with the aim of keeping the lower limbs in abduction and consequently the correct alignment.
- The band and thigh supports are made of velvet fabric with velcro closures.
- There are silicone points inside to prevent displacement or rotation of the orthosis when it is being used.
- The band is padded in the lumbar area for greater comfort.
- The straps that make the brace connections with the supports in the thigh area are elastic and made of polyamide and elastane fabric, and include an elastic velvet strip inside.
Indications:
- In situations in which there is a malfunction in the alignment of the lower limbs due to neurological disorders.
- The purpose of the orthosis is to provide a more functional gait pattern and with greater autonomy in daily activities.
- Gait disorders that require support positioning of the lower limbs in abduction in patients with cerebral palsy.
- Spina bifida.
- Disorders during embryonic development.
- Hypotonic musculature.
- Other rare diseases.
Measurements to be determined: According to the diagram in the image.
